New Mummy Poster Unwrapped
BadTaste.it has revealed a new poster for Universal's The Mummy: Tomb of the Dragon Emperor, coming to theaters on August 1, 2008. Directed by Rob Cohen, the film stars Brendan Fraser, Jet Li, Maria Bello, John Hannah, Michelle Yeoh, Anthony Wong, Luke Ford and Isabella Leong.
First Mummy 3 Poster Debuts
Rob Cohen has released the first poster for The Mummy: Tomb of the Dragon Emperor on his official blog of the movie.
It's a pretty simple teaser image, just showing Jet Li, the new mummy who's technically not really a mummy because he's made of clay but let's not split hairs, gradually turning to dust. Brendan Fraser al so stars.
Cohen also says that the blog will update later today with new imagery.

Fraser and The Rock Join G.I. Joe?
Latino Review reports that Brendan Fraser has filmed what sounds like a cameo as Gung Ho in G.I. Joe, while Dwayne "The Rock" Johnson has been offered the role of Shipwreck.
The Stephen Sommers-directed action-adventure is now filming for an August 7, 2009 release.

Jackie Chan, Chris Tucker To Reunite For Non-’Rush Hour’ Movie
The good news is that Chris Tucker and Jackie Chan shook hands recently on a deal that will reunite them for another movie. The better news is that it won’t be a “Rush Hour” film.
“Nowadays, you need a middleman to push things; in the old days, we didn’t need a push from a middleman,” Chan told me over the weekend, comparing the difficulties in getting together with a star Like Jet Li (whom he’ll do battle with in “The Forbidden Kingdom” on April 18) and synching schedules with Tucker.
Liz Hurley quits movies for son
Liz Hurley has retired from making movies to spend more time with her son Damian.
The actress last appeared on the big screen in 2004's Method and she has no current plans to return to films.
She is quoted as saying: "Filming is very hard with a child, and I found I wasn't able to be a good mum and do movies. I really do very little film work at all.
